What's the story behind the loon tre?
The loon tre by nike sb was originally a design by art wizard Todd Bratrud for a dunk low that never ended up coming out. The former nike art director Chris Reed worked with Todd to redesign it to fit the Zoom Tre as a custom and non-official seth mccallum shoe. It comes out this summer of 2007 and has artwork on the insole that i drew, and very unique Loon animal print
embroidery.
